    While intelligent people can often _____________ the complex, a fool is more likely to complicate the simple.

    A.survive
    B.sacrifice
    C.simplify
    D.substitute

    答案:C
    解析:
    考查动词辨析。句意为“聪明的人经常会把复杂的问题简单化,而愚蠢的人更可能把简单的问题复杂化”。survive“幸存,活下来”,sacrifice“牺牲,献出”,simplify“简化,使简单”,substitute“代替,替换”。前后分句表示对比,故C项符合句意。
